We must all be up!

I'm sure I've mentioned this to plenty of people before, but I just have to go into it again. Dante has this strong desire in the morning for all of us to be awake. Generally I get up to my alarm (after three, four, or five hits of the snooze button), to which Dante responds with much joy and excitement. ("We get to go out! We get to go out! I really have to pee!")

When we return from our walk, I give him his breakfast and he sometimes will eat it right away, sometimes not. Many times he goes back to the bedroom and looks at Corbett, and wonders why he's not getting up. He'll often get up on the bed and forcefully (read: with his tongue) get Corbett awake. This is generally when the nuzzling occurs, if it's going to.

The best is when he gets as excited as he did this morning. I was in the office, and saw Dante bolt out of the bedroom and spin around, wagging his tail very exuberantly. After a couple of seconds he ran to the kitchen, again spun around, still wagging his tail. Corbett was getting up. Finally he ran into the kitchen supposedly to eat, since he sometimes will not eat until we're all up. But this morning was special.

See, there are times when Corbett likes to get Dante to eat by either hand-feeding him, or more recently, by throwing Dante's food, one morsel at a time, into the living room. This gets Dante worked up and he runs to grab every piece. This morning, Dante clearly wanted to play this game because he'd run into the kitchen, then dart out and look at Corbett. The look said, "C'mon, we have to play the food game this morning." Corbett of course obliged, and it was adorable, as always. I wish I had pictures.
